Air-handler system helps symphony recover from flood
During the first two days of May 2010, a nearly 14-in. downpour fell on “Music City USA” and the Cumberland River burst its banks, causing the worst flood in Nashville’s history. Among the many businesses that suffered terrible losses during the flood was Schermerhorn Symphony Center, completed just four years earlier and home of the Nashville Symphony.
Knock-down air handlers installed at Schermerhorn Symphony Center deliver quiet operation and easy maintenance.
